Ep. 76: Equine Allergies, Hives & Itchy Skin: What Horse Owners Need to Know

Seasonal itching, hives, and respiratory issues: equine allergies can be frustrating, confusing, and difficult to manage. In this episode we’re joined by special guest Dr. Rosanna Marsella. Dr. Marsella is a board-certified veterinary dermatologist and professor at the University of Florida. She has authored more than 150 peer-reviewed articles, written several books and contributed to numerous others. She has also served as president of the American College of Veterinary Dermatology and co-editor of Veterinary Dermatology.

Together, we unpack the most common causes of allergies in horses, how they present clinically, and what horse owners need to know about diagnosis and treatment especially regarding widely misunderstood topics like food allergies and blood testing.

In this episode, we cover:

  • The most common types of equine allergies (insects, environment, and more) and how they show up clinically
  • When to call your veterinarian and what to expect during diagnosis and treatment
  • Why blood allergy testing is often unreliable (especially for feed-related allergies)
  • Practical management strategies, from fly control to environmental changes and nutrition support
  • And so much more

Equine allergies are often misunderstood, and this conversation helps separate common myths from what the science actually shows.
